Creating new pdfs is working fine, but i cant import existing ones. I get this error whenever i try to execute the importNot the answer youre looking for? Browse other questions tagged pdf import mpdf or ask your own question. mPDF is a PHP library which generates PDF files from UTF-8 encoded HTML.Configuration. SetImportUse() — Enables use of templates and imported PDF files (was mPDFI)OverWrite() — Replace specified text strings in an existing PDF file. Control Visibility. I want to be able to append an entire pdf document in the document I am creating with mpdf. I can import one page using the following codeUse page count you get form setting source file in a loop (like below). pdf new mPDF() pdf->SetImportUse() pagecount pdf->SetSourceFile Mpdf consists only from one component class that uses mPDF class (located in vendors) to generate PDF file instead of standard output. mPDF is a great class that can create PDF files from HTML. For more information see mPDF homepage. FPDI. Import pages from existing PDF documents and use them as templates in FPDF. About. Demos. Downloads.Free PDF Document Importer. Mpdf fpdf tcpdf. Theres this excellent answer on SO already. If youre looking for easy, my money is on mPDF.Погуляв по.We used FPDI to import a vector logo as a PDF page and place it into the header of?php just require TCPDF instead of FPDF requireoncetcpdf.php.
Free PDF Document Below is simple example you just need to import mPDF by using use mPDF and the crate object for mPDF. using generated object you call all of mPDF methods.mpdf->Output(MyPDF.pdf, D) Hi, I try to import existing pdf into my pdf.
if (fileexists(/var/www/html/smarttraveldoc/mpdf60/mpdf.php)). CMK2PDF requires MPDF library to convert HTML to PDF, you also need to install MPDF library.CMK2PDF Documentation, Release 1.2.0 In Joomla!s Extension Manager, you switch to Install from Directory tab and enter the path the mpdf folder. Add to your template as a small button or WriteHTML(css ,1) pdf->WriteHTML(html, 2) pdf->Output(filename. pdf, F) ?> As you can see, with healthier defaults, mPDF not only allowed me to add CSS (the addStyle I import PDFs using FPDI. If you would like to refer to this comment somewhere else in this project, copy and paste the following linkMy Solution to import all pages: if ( fileexists(strFolder.test.pdf) ) pdf->lastPage() swbookmark 0 pages pdf mPDF is "a PHP class to generate PDF files from HTML with Unicode/UTF-8 and CJK support". Heres a short guide to using mPDF with CodeIgniter.Create the CodeIgniter library for mPDF. This is a simple wrapper for mPDF. Create /application/library/pdf.php background-gradient and background-image can now co-exist.The following characters only added an extra 15kB to the size of this PDF file, and approximately 0.15 seconds extra to compile: ChineseFrom version 4.2, mPDF will create "artificial" font styles if they are not available as separate font files mPDF allows importing pages from another PDF into the one you create on the fly. We use this feature for importing all the pages of the source PDF file and create a new PDF inserting a dynamically generated page at start. A plain PHP example mPDF->title PDF Document Title mPDF->subject PDF Document Subject mPDF->keywords krajee, grid, export, yii2-grid, pdf The following options are set by default if you do not set anything in options. if (defined(MPDFSYSTEMTTFONTSCONFIG) fileexists(MPDFSYSTEMTTFONTSCONFIG)) .defaultfont mpdfpdfunifontthrow new MpdfException(Class fpdipdfparser not found. Please run composer update or require Overwriting existing files.Import a page, or part of a page, from an external PDF file. The external source file must first be set with SetSourceFile(). A template is created in mPDF which stores the image of this page, ready to insert into the document. On StackOverflow several threads exists asking for such a library, but theGo to mPDFs Downloads page and get the latest version (v6.0 as the time of this writing).Now you are ready to create 1) the script that will fire up the PDF engine and 2) the button that will be responsible for triggering it. The mpdf is awesome PHP library that help to convert text into rich UI pdf format using PHP. The mPDF library help to generates PDF files from UTF-8 encoded HTML. There are following dependencies are Creating new pdfs is working fine, but i cant import existing ones. I get this error whenever i try to execute the import: mPDF error: Cannot open /folder1/folder2/folder3/folder4/folder5/thisisthepdf. pdf !mPDF - Main class constructor mPDFI - [Depracated] - see SetImportUse() WriteHTML - Write HTML code to the document Output - Finalise the document and send it to specied destination Conguration SetImportUse - Enables use of templates and imported PDF les (was mPDFI) Create if does not exist.mPDF is a PHP library which generates PDF files from UTF-8 encoded HTML. It is based on FPDF and HTML2FPDF (see CREDITS), with a number of enhancements. mPDF was written by Ian Back and is released under the GNU GPL v2 licence. FPDI is a collection of PHP classes facilitating developers to read pages from existing PDF documents and use them as templates inFPDF, which was developed by Olivier Plathey. Apart from a copy of FPDF, FPDI does not require any special PHP extensions. Im getting the following error when I try and generate a PDF using the mPDF classAs suggested by the author, define a constant named MPDFTTFONTPATH before initializing mPDF with the value as the path to your ttfonts folder (this constant exists since at least 5.3). Import from Url. Cat1.if (fileexists(fileName)) . pagesInFile this->SetSourceFile(fileName)this Class that extends mPDF class I Merge pdfs like this - all pages in all files mPDF is a PHP class which generates PDF files from UTF-8 encoded HTML.Handles most CSS 2.1 and a few CSS3 properties, including import, media page rules. Supports most presentational HTML 4.0 attributes. I integrated mPDF lib in one of my web project with dynamic way and compatible with all PDF viewer but now facing the issue in Acrobat Reader DC, When i try to open PDF in acrobat reader saying Decoding problem or not import PDF properly. If mpdf import pdf tpl.PHP - How to use mPDF to merge PDFs. MPDF: Failed to display a mix of LTR and RTL text. mpdf generating pdf at first but isolating arabic characters than. Table of Contents styling When a Table of Contents is generated by mPDF using e.g. , mPDF 5.7 will generate the ToC as HTML.To force the PDF reader to open with the layers tab open, set: mpdf->openlayerpane true This page contains top rated real world PHP examples of method mPDF::ImportPage extracted from open source projects. You can rate examples to help us improve the quality of examples.importpage pdf->ImportPage(i) hi guys, im playing around with mpdf library (of course i know pages2pdf module) mpdf new mPDF() mpdf->WriteHTML( . wireRenderFilJump to content. General Support. Existing user? Sign In. PDF general overview about PDF creation in Tiki mPDF create PDFs from Tiki content (advanced library that works even on shared hosting) PluginPDF alter default settings of mPDF per wiki page PluginPDFPageBreak add a page break for PDFs created with mPDF wkhtmltopdfImport Trackers. In our case i used MPDF and CodeIgniter version 2.1.2 . you can download MPDF from here . Now, you need to extract the MPDF and put all the files at ./application/helpers/ mpdf.if (!functionexists(createpdf)). I want to be able to append an entire pdf document in the document I am creating with mpdf. I can import one page using the following codeI tried everything from the lmfit website, but using the "git"-thing in Anaconda Prompt gives me an error (something like command doesnt exist). mPDF is a smart library which consider the CSS attached to the HTML. Not only CSS, mPDF takes care of almost all the HTML tags like, form tags, tables, images, lists etc Here is a basic example of using mPDF to generate PDF for a simple HTML page. Not to mention that all existing libraries (mPDF, fPDF, TCPDF) feel outdated in a PHPMailer way. Considering the amount of work necessary to make a working PDF generatorWhile for more complex documents, you might need to consider using FPDI to import a document to use as a template. I will start out by saying that I can generate PDFs just fine with mPDF, but for the life of me, I cant get it to merge an existing PDF with the PDF it just generated.Ive tried using the mPDF methods for importing pages, but all I can get is an error like I want to create new page and merge into existing pdf, but no luck yet. I used below function in mPDF, but I want to know if i can do below functionality with this yii2-mpdf.importpage pdf->ImportPage(i) It is important to go in and fix the HTML templates so they are compatible with the new mPDF library. Important Note: If you prefer to use the original PDF library please go to Settings > PDF and choose html2ps from the drop down list. I will start out by saying that I can generate PDFs just fine with mPDF, but for the life of me, I cant get it to merge an existing PDF with the PDF it just generated.Ive tried using the mPDF methods for importing pages, but all I can get is an error like Drupal 7: node--[node-type|node-id].tpl.php located in the your theme directory. Where node-type node-id are Drupals node type (e.g. page, story, etc.) and node-id (eg: 12) respectively. API Function : pdfusingmpdfapi(). Initializing mPDF and a first try.
You now can produce all kinds of different PDFs generated from HTML. The easiest way to ensure that you done everything right is to initialize mPDF class after including it to your PHP file and generating a simple line in PDF.